Monster Mash Halloween Candy Cookies

Monster Mash Halloween Candy Cookies

Monster Mash Halloween Candy Cookies are soft, chewy cookies bursting with colorful Halloween candies. Perfect for festive celebrations, these easy-to-make treats combine a rich cookie dough base with a fun mix of mini M&Ms, candy corn, gummy eyeballs, and more. Customizable to meet dietary needs, they’re a hit with kids and adults alike, bringing spooky vibes and delicious flavor to any Halloween party or cozy night in.

Ingredients

Scale

Dry Ingredients

  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our (or gluten-free flour blend for gluten-free version)
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Wet Ingredients

  • 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ter, softened (or coconut oil for vegan option)
  • 3/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 1 large egg (or 1 flax egg for vegan option)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Mix-Ins

  • 1 1/2 cups Halloween candy mix (mini M&Ms, candy corn, gummy eyeballs, or substitutes like dark chocolate chips, candy pumpkins, or colorful sprinkles)

Optional Add-Ins

  • 1/2 cup chopped pecans or walnuts (for nutty bite)
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on, nutmeg, or pumpkin pie spice (to spice it up)

Instructions

  1. Prepare Your Ingredients: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. This dry mix sets the foundation for your dough’s perfect texture.
  2. Cream Butter and Sugars: Using a mixer, beat the softened unsalted butter with granulated sugar and brown sugar until the mixture is fluffy and light. This creates the rich, sweet base of your cookie dough.
  3. Add Eggs and Vanilla: Incorporate the egg and vanilla extract into your butter-sugar blend, mixing well until smooth and creamy. These ingredients help bind your dough and flavor the cookies beautifully.
  4. Combine Dry and Wet Ingredients: Gradually add the flour mixture into the wet ingredients, stirring gently until everything is combined into a soft dough but don’t overmix to keep the cookies tender.
  5. Stir in Halloween Candy Mix: Fold in your colorful Halloween candy mix of mini M&Ms, candy corn, or funky gummies, making sure the candy is evenly distributed without crushing them too much. Add optional nuts or spices if desired.
  6. Scoop and Bake: Drop spoonfuls of cookie dough onto a parchment-lined baking sheet, leaving space for spreading. Bake for about 10-12 minutes until the edges are slightly golden but the centers stay soft.
  7. Cool and Enjoy: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ack. This step helps them firm up without losing that perfect chewy texture.

Notes

  • Use room temperature butter to cream better with sugar for a fluffier cookie.
  • Don’t overmix the dough to keep cookies tender instead of tough.
  • Chill dough for 30 minutes if time allows to prevent cookies from spreading too thin.
  • Measure flour using spoon and level method to avoid dense cookies.
  • Keep an eye on baking time; pull cookies out when edges are set but centers slightly underdone for soft, chewy texture.
